Course Description

In this Building Financial Dashboards course, you’ll learn how to connect accurate financial data to dashboard tools and set up a reliable system for real-time insights. We’ll also explore platform comparison and usability principles. These skills help you build dashboards that update correctly and support timely decisions. With that foundation in place, the course then moves into the practical details that bring your dashboard design and data connections together.

We’ll examine how to connect financial systems to dashboard tools and present strategies for mapping fields correctly and validating incoming data. You’ll develop stronger skills in maintaining data accuracy and ensuring dashboards stay dependable over time. We’ll also address platform selection, usability practices, and role‑based access controls to give you a complete understanding of how to build financial dashboards that are both functional and secure. By the end of this course, you’ll be able to create dashboards that run smoothly to present meaningful information and align with your organization’s needs.
